@anettlinno had a look, Seems that drag and drop works in firefox. But in Chrome and Opera it opens image in new tab. When trying to drag and drop image from new tab it adds the url of the image as in my local pc starting with C://... thus not starting upload. I guess that to make this feature work there needs to be extra functionality added for it to work in Chrome and Opera too, Also regarding the resize using tab and shift+tab. This acutally adds or removes indentation. But it doesn't have permanent effect in exported document. It also depends on browser window/screen size. So it kind of visually works for a single user, but for it to really have similar effect on all other users too, it should have changes written into code |
